The Quadrupole Scan Results:
Below are the results from the quadrupole scans. The numbers below are the (new quad setting-nominal quad setting)/(nominal quad setting).
* Quad 1 *
Q1 set. Det1 mean Det2 mean Det1 width Det2 width Combined
+ 5% -0.22% 5.30% 0.46% -1.30% 0.012%
+10% -2.35% 12.13% 0.63% -3.97% -0.57%
- 5% -2.59% -3.07% 1.90% 2.04% 1.93%
* Quad 2 *
Q2 set. Det1 mean Det2 mean Det1 width Det2 width Combined
- 5% -4.90% 15.69% 2.19% -6.08% -0.06%
+ 5% -3.12% -23.68% 1.54% 9.50% 3.34%
* Quad 3 *
Q3 set. Det1 mean Det2 mean Det1 width Det2 width Combined
- 5% -3.82% 9.11% 0.52% -5.36% -1.04%
- 10% -8.38% 20.50% 1.93% -7.84% -0.78%
